| ProTek 3S 4100 Shorty Battery in Capra
Took the below picture to show that the ProTek 3-Cell 4100 mAh Graphene Plus Battery does fit into the battery box under the hood of my Capra. Pack also provides needed weight (222 gm) to the front end. If it turns out to be too much weight, I can always downsize...LOL

| Re: ProTek 3S 4100 Shorty Battery in Capra
Quick question, I have this battery, how do I charge it in a none LiHV Lipo charger. I've been setting my charger to 3600mah 3S and not to 4100mah. I mainly got it just because it fits like a glove in the Capra. |

| Re: ProTek 3S 4100 Shorty Battery in Capra Quote:
Its fine to treat it as a LIPO when charging and you can use the full 4.1 amps if you wanted to. Quote:
Yep you leave a bit of run time (and voltage of course) on the table by not charging to the LIHV voltage. | ||
